Transaction 8fa434ba81b602556cbe28bc17fd92ab5b884cb913a987143102d5e12d2035de
1 Input
1 Output
-
8fa434ba81b602556cbe28bc17fd92ab5b884cb913a987143102d5e12d2035de:0
- value
- 2001432
- script pubkey
- OP_0 OP_PUSHBYTES_20 512e5b78366284b3e9f08d313dd95b28f0bd9804
- address
- bc1q2yh9k7pkv2zt860s35cnmk2m9rctmxqy4yt2qn